sunlupeng преди 1 година
родител
ревизия
a882d3b87a
променени са 2 файла, в които са добавени 5 реда и са изтрити 2 реда
  1. 1 1
      src/permission.js
  2. 4 1
      src/views/Ipay.vue

+ 1 - 1
src/permission.js

@@ -4,7 +4,7 @@ import { getToken, setToken } from '@/utils/auth' // getToken from cookie
 import { lockStatus,unlock } from "@/api/allApi";
 //路由跳转之前
 router.beforeEach((to, _from, next) => {
-  // setToken('f4bfb076b7a5a0f0efdc2c53441963ee');
+  setToken('4da7bb0ded671460e4783cd930b04209');
   const path = to.path;
   const Authorization = to.query.Authorization
   if (path.indexOf('auth') != -1 && Authorization) { 

+ 4 - 1
src/views/Ipay.vue

@@ -21,7 +21,7 @@
                 </div>
                 <el-popover placement="top" width="300" v-model="visible">
                   <el-input size="small" placeholder="输入充值金额" v-model="money" oninput="value=value.match(/\d+\.?\d{0,1}/,'')" style="margin: 10px 0;"></el-input>
-                  <div style="float: left;" v-if="money">充值{{ money * 10 }}积分</div>
+                  <div style="float: left;" v-if="money">充值{{ money * rate }}积分</div>
                   <div style="text-align: right; margin: 0">
                     <el-button size="small" @click="cancel()">取消</el-button>
                     <el-button type="primary" size="small" @click="confirm()">确定</el-button>
@@ -108,6 +108,7 @@ export default {
       visible: false,
       selected: 0,
       orderNo: undefined,
+      integralMoneyRate: undefined,
       rate:undefined,
       payList: [],
       payUrl:'https://dgtmall.dgtis.com/mall'
@@ -145,6 +146,7 @@ export default {
       getWxPayCode({    // 这里根据不同的后端接口去修改
         integral: this.integralMoney*this.rate,
         totalFee: this.integralMoney*1,
+        integralMoneyRate: this.integralMoneyRate
       }).then(res => {
         let data = res.data.data;
         this.fullscreenLoading = false;
@@ -204,6 +206,7 @@ export default {
     },
     getPayList() {
       payList().then(response => {
+        this.integralMoneyRate = response.data.data.items[0].integralMoneyRate;
         this.rate = response.data.data.rate;
         this.payList = response.data.data.items;
         this.integralMoney = response.data.data.items[0].integralMoney;